The political prisoner Josnars Baduel celebrates a month in isolation in the El Rodeo I prison, located in the Miranda state. His sister, Andreina Baduel, denounces that it is not an isolated event, but a “pattern of punishment that is repeated cruelly” and seeks to “break” the detainees and their relatives.

In his Account in xthe activist recalls that the first isolation to which her brother was subjected began on January 26 and extended until May 17. For 111 consecutive days he was incommunicado.

The second isolation began on August 2. «Today he is already a month without visits, without parcel and without news of him. Each of these prolonged insulation ratifies what we have been denouncing: Rodeo I is not a detention center, it is a torture center, ”he says.

Baduel says that despite the “serious sequelae of torture” his brother has suffered, he does not receive specialized or timely medical attention. “His health deteriorates and the state knows,” he says.

He condemns the insulation policy because it represents a torture for the whole family that already “lives in uncertainty and pain” with a loved one behind bars.

«Those who order these punishments believe that they will break us, but they are wrong: each abuse confirms that we are right. Therefore, today I reiterate with all firmness: I demand immediate freedom for Josnars Baduel and for all the political prisoners of Venezuela, ”he says.

Josnars Baduel was arrested in 2020 and is accused of participating in Operation Gideon. He was charged with the crimes of “betrayal of the homeland”, “terrorism”, “conspiracy”, “arms trafficking”, “association to commit crimes” and in 2024 he was sentenced to 30 years in jail.
